Flight 93 Memorial


On our drive across Pennsylvania on the way to Ann Arbor, we found ourselves camped at Shawnee State Park, only a dozen miles from the Flight 93 Memorial.  We can all remember where we were when the fateful news occurred on 9/11.   The fourth plane, tells the most heroic story of this tragic day.  If it wasn't for the crew and passengers, these 40 heroes, Flight 93 would have crashed into our Capital Building with Congress just beginning their fall session.  This Memorial tells the story.  

We stopped at the visitor center and then walked the over two mile walk that circles the area where the plane crashed, and where today there are memorials to the passengers and crew.  A story that has to be told and remembered.  




Just dedicated four days ago on the 17th anniversary of 9/11, 
the tower rings in the winds of this Pennsylvania valley 
with its 40 chimes.
